    Are sodium ion batteries better than lithium phosphate batteries?

    Due to their relatively low energy density, sodium-ion batteries can be used as an alternative to lithium iron phosphate (LFP) batteries. Compared to LFP batteries, they have a slightly lower energy density and cycle life, but offer advantages in terms of greater safety and better performance at cold temperatures.

    Can old batteries be used to make perovskite solar cells?

    The team's work clearly demonstrates that lead recovered from old batteries is just as good for the production of perovskite solar cells as freshly produced metal. Some companies are already gearing up for commercial production of perovskite photovoltaic panels, which could otherwise require new sources of lead.

    How do photovoltaic cells generate electricity?

    Photovoltaic cells can generate electricity when sunlight falls on them. Advances in technology have made it possible for newer generation PV cells to achieve this even with indirect or diffused sunlight. Also known as solar cells, they are an integral part of the photovoltaic systems used for residential, commercial, and industrial installations.
